Can South African leaf seedlings be grown indoors?

South African leaf is also called Vernonia almond. This plant is not recommended to be planted indoors because it is native to the tropics and requires a lot of sunlight to grow. Indoor light cannot meet the growth needs of the plant.

South African leaf seedling growth environment requirements

South African leaf seedlings have strong environmental adaptability. The plant likes sunshine and the suitable growth temperature is 20-30℃. It is widely distributed in areas south of the Sahara Desert and has relatively good drought resistance.

Indoor cultivation method of South African leaf seedlings

1. Light: South African leaf seedlings are long-day crops and need to be given sufficient light during cultivation so that the plants can grow vigorously.

2. Soil: The planting soil for South African leaf seedlings can be prepared with leaf mold and garden soil. Expose it to the sun for 2-3 days before use, then add clean water and stir it into mud.

Benefits of indoor maintenance of South African leaf seedlings

1. Medicinal value: South African leaf seedlings are mostly used as folk herbal medicine in Nigeria. They can be used to treat fever, gastrointestinal and other diseases. Its fresh leaves can also be used as abortion drugs.

2. Nutritional value: South African leaves are rich in dietary fiber, protein, fat, calcium, iron, potassium and other elements, and can also lower blood sugar levels.
